NRM 565 - Techniques for Modeling Biological Systems

An eclectic survey of biological systems requiring quantitative approaches, and the main deterministic modeling techniques used to study them (except partial differential equations). Modeling techniques include introductions to difference equations, matrix algebra, calculus, and differential equations, plus relevant computer methods, with no prior knowledge assumed. Offered fall semester. Cross-listed with BIO 565. Dual-listed with NRM 465. Prerequisites: Graduate standing.

Credits: 3
